Reception

Josiah MacDonald, while reviewing the show for
Wrestling Observer Newsletter The ''Wrestling Observer Newsletter'' (''WON'') is a newsletter that covers professional wrestling and mixed martial arts. Founded in print in 1982 by Dave Meltzer, the ''Wrestling Observer'' website merged with Bryan Alvarez's ''Figure Four W ...
, called it " an excellent PPV from the NWA". In Jason Powell's review for pro wrestling dot net, stated that it "was a really fun show. They found the right balance between in-ring action and promos that works for them, and they saved the two best matches and the big surprise for the end of the night to close things on a high note." He described the NWA National Championship match as "The best match of the night thus far. Cabana and Starks worked well together, and Stevens continues to be laugh out loud funny" and for the main event commented that "the main event was good." but also stated, "I wasn’t a fan of the third fall finish." The Cage Side Seats review referred to the show as "a mighty fine show" but then remarked "One critique is that there were too many tricky finishes with shenanigans. It also didn’t feel like any feuds were settled". The review mentioned Eli Drake vs. Ken Anderson as the match of the night with Cabana/Steves/Starks as the runner up. The overall rating from 411mania reviewer gave the show a 7 out of 10, with the last two matches of the show rated at 3.5 stars out of 5. As part of his review he stated that it was "a strong PPV from the company, staying true to the formula laid out with Power".
